Use XMODEM to upgrade one Rack PDU
To use XMODEM to upgrade one
Rack PDU
that is not on the network, you must extract the firmware files
To transfer the files (this procedure assumes bootmon does not need upgrading, it is always necessary to
upgrade the other two though):
upgrade the other two though):
1. Select a serial port at the local computer and disable any service that uses the port.
2. Connect the provided serial configuration cable (part number 940-0144) to the selected port and to the
RJ-12 style serial port at the
Rack PDU
.
3. Run a terminal program such as HyperTerminal, and configure the selected port for 57600 bps, 8 data
bits, no parity, 1 stop bit, and no flow control.
4. Press the
Reset
button on the
Rack PDU
, then immediately press the
Enter
key twice, or until the Boot
Monitor prompt displays:
BM>
5. Type
XMODEM
, then press
E
NTER
.
6. From the terminal program’s menu,
select XMODEM, then select the binary AOS firmware file to
transfer using XMODEM. After the XMODEM transfer is complete, the Boot Monitor prompt returns.
(Always upgrade the AOS before the application module).
7. To install the application module, repeat step 5 and step 6. In step 6, use the application module file
name.
8. Type
reset
or press the
Reset
button to restart the
Rack PDU
.
